What materials should I consider for driveways and pathways in Highwood, IL?
For driveways and pathways in Highwood, consider materials that provide good drainage and resist freeze-thaw cycles. Choosing from a range of aggregates such as gravel, sand, dirt, stone can meet different budgets and looks — select based on load, appearance, and how much maintenance you want. How does Highwood’s climate affect material choice and installation?
Highwood experiences freeze-thaw cycles, snow, and wet springs, so choose materials and installation methods that shed water and resist movement. Proper base preparation, drainage planning, and materials that compact well will reduce heaving and erosion. Plan installations for milder seasons when the ground is not frozen or saturated.
When is the best time of year to schedule deliveries and installations in Highwood?
Spring through early fall is the most reliable window for deliveries and installations because the ground is thawed and weather is more predictable. Avoid scheduling major material deliveries during heavy snow or freeze periods when access and compaction can be difficult. If you need work in colder months, plan for possible delays and extra site prep.
How do delivery lead times, minimums, and truck access typically work for Highwood projects?
Standard delivery is 2+ business days, with next-day available for orders placed before noon CST for an extra fee; minimum orders start around 3 tons. Deliveries are made by dump truck, so confirm driveway width, overhead obstacles, and a safe dump zone when ordering. For contractors or large jobs, schedule early and coordinate drop locations to speed unloading and reduce rehandle.

Which materials work best for erosion control and drainage in Highwood’s terrain?
Materials that promote drainage and hold in place are best for erosion control; combine well-graded aggregates with proper grading, geotextile fabric, or retaining structures as needed. Layering and a firm base reduce washout during heavy rains and spring runoff. For slopes or concentrated flow areas, consult a professional to design a solution that pairs material choice with grading and vegetation.
What maintenance and lifespan should I expect for exterior materials in Highwood?
Maintenance varies by material and use but commonly includes occasional raking, replenishing low spots, and addressing sediment buildup after storms. Proper initial installation—good base, drainage, and compaction—extends life and reduces frequent topping up. Expect more frequent maintenance in high-traffic areas and after severe weather.
How should I compare cost versus longevity when choosing materials for Highwood projects?
Balance upfront material and installation costs with expected maintenance and lifespan: lower-cost materials may need more frequent replacement or topping up, while higher-quality installations can last longer with less upkeep.
